Dry Deserts
Dry Deserts stops rivers from generating in desert and badland biomes, making them truly feel like arid biomes.
You might still see the occasional body of water in those biomes, especially near coasts and aquifers, however no river biomes should generate in deserts.

Compatibility
Dry deserts should be compatible with most biome mods, worldgen mods that alter how rivers generate might cause trouble however, use the Issues to report any problems or request compatibility with a specific pack or mod. You can test most datapack combinations with the Datapack Map.
Configurability (Datapack only)
- While the datapack will be active if you generate a world with the large biomes preset, it will not work correctly unless you make a change to
Dry-Deserts/data/minecraft/worldgen/desity_functions/overworld/ridges.json, there are instructions there as to what you need to do - By default rivers are completely prevented from generating in deserts, however there are a couple options available to allow some river generation, check the
README.mdfile in the pack folder. You can use the Minecraft Datapack Map to check your changes
